Baguette melts recipe details
- Ingredients:
- 1/2 pound cheddar cheese, shredded
- 4-1/2 ounces ripe olives, chopped
- 2 ounces pimientos, diced
- 4 green onions, finely chopped
- 1/2 cup mayonnaise
- 1-1/2 Tablespoons prepared horseradish
- 1 large baguette, sliced diagonally
Here’s a no-fuss cheese snack you can serve hot from the oven.
Mix together cheese, olives, pimientos, green onions, mayonnaise and horseradish. Spoon about 1 Tablespoon cheese mixture onto each baguette slice. Broil until cheese starts to melt.
Timesaver Tip:Cheese topping can be made up to 2 days ahead, refrigerated and used as needed.
Makes:3 to 4 dozen>Serves: 48
